Apple Blush Pie
- 1 double crust pie crust, uncooked
- 5 large apples
- 1 cup crushed pineapple, drained
- 1/4 cup cinnamon, drops (candy)
- 1 teaspoon lemon juice
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 2 tablespoons flour
- 1/8 teaspoon salt
- 2 tablespoons butter
- Prepare pie dough or use store bought.
- Line a pie plate with the botton crust .
- Peel and slice the apples and place in a large bowl.
- Add pineapple, cinnamon candies, lemon juice, sugar, flour, and salt.
- Mix well .
- Pour into pie shell and dot with butter.
- Roll out top crust and place on top.
- Pinch edges well and cut a few slits of the top to vent steam.
- Place on a baking sheet to catch drips.
- Bake at 350 for approx 45 minutes or until apples seem tender when a knife is inserted thru a vent hole.
